Sunderbans is a part of the vast delta of the river Ganga, an area characterized by mangrove swamps and islands interwoven by a network of small rivers, waterways, creeks and tracts. The remote villages and hamlets of Sunderbans suffer from chronic shortage of energy due to non-availability of grid power. Renewable energy is considered to be the right choice for providing clean energy to these remote settlements. Village level mini-grids based on different renewable energy technology were used for supplying electricity for domestic and commercial application. In 1996, the first 26 kWp solar PV based power plant was installed in Kamalpur village of Sunderbans1. Total12 solar PV based power plants (different size) have already been installed in Sunderbans in subsequent years. Out of12 power plants, 9 are stand-alone solar PV based power plants and 3 are PV-wind hybrid systems. The papersummarizes the significant result drawn from the performance assessment of 9 stand-alone power plants. The paperalso discusses how the simple technology customization influences the overall performance of the system. The corelationbetween economic development of the region with the performance enhancement of the system has also beenstudied. Performance assessment has been done on the basis of analyzing the performance indicators and on fieldobservations. The operational data of various power plants has been collected and is considered as a tool for PVsystem performance analysis. The performance assessment has revealed that the operational performance is not onlydepending on the component efficiency but also on system design, load pattern, monitoring arrangements in the field.
